SubjectRe: [PATCH] driver core: Add missing pm_runtime_put_noidle
On Mon, Jan 17, 2022 at 12:08 PM Yongzhi Liu <lyz_cs@pku.edu.cn> wrote:
>
> pm_runtime_get_noresume() in device_shutdown increments the
> runtime PM usage counter,

This is on purpose, to prevent devices from being runtime-suspended
after their shutdown callbacks have run.

> thus a matching decrement is needed

No, it is not, AFAICS.

> to keep the counter balanced.
